Farnese Palace - Caprarola


Project "Farnese Palace in Caprarola. Energy efficiency improvement interventions."

NRP, Mission 1 Digitization, Innovation, Competitiveness and Culture; Component 3 Culture 4.0 (M1C3); Measure 1 Cultural Heritage for Next Generation; Investment 1.3 Improve energy efficiency in cinemas, theaters and museums. Funded by the European Union - NextGenerationEU and managed by the Ministry of Culture.

The project related to Palazzo Farnese contemplates, in addition to the upgrading of the current heat production systems, which are now outdated, the overhaul and partial replacement of fixtures in order to limit and improve heat loss. Another area of intervention aims to contain electricity consumption, with the replacement and overhaul of lighting systems with low-consumption lamps and centralized control systems. The museum is traditionally open 6/7 days a week, and has always ensured opening on the full daily time slot (open from 8:30 am to 7:30 pm); a factor that makes waste reduction and energy saving of utmost importance, due to the high incidence of lighting costs and, only partially, of heating the facility in the winter period. The primary objective is the systematization of all the areas that make up the monumental complex-palace, gardens and mansion-with the re-functionalization of the spaces still not open to the public and not usable.
